摘要
We investigated means of improving efficacy of hydrogen peroxide washes in reducing Escherichia coli populations on inoculated apples by increasing contact between attached bacteria and the wash solution. Golden Delicious apples were inoculated with E. coli and treated with heated 5% H2O2 with or without agitation, by spraying and simultaneous brushing or abrading calyx and stem areas, or by vacuum infiltration. Samples were homogenized, diluted, and plated to enumerate surviving bacteria. Population reductions were greater when apples were treated with agitation, by targeted spraying with abrasion, by vacuum infiltration with stem removal, and by application of treatments at 80 degreesC. However, discoloration occurred at temperatures above 60 degreesC.
